| package com.datatorrent.lib.util; |
| |
| import com.datatorrent.api.BaseOperator; |
| import com.datatorrent.api.Context.OperatorContext; |
| import com.datatorrent.api.DefaultInputPort; |
| import com.datatorrent.api.DefaultOutputPort; |
| import com.datatorrent.api.annotation.InputPortFieldAnnotation; |
| import com.datatorrent.api.annotation.OperatorAnnotation; |
| import com.datatorrent.api.annotation.OutputPortFieldAnnotation; |
| |
| /** |
| * This operator consumes tuples. |
| * The operator only emits a tuple if, |
| * at the time the operator receives the tuple, |
| * the amount of time since the last alert interval is greater than the specified alert interval. |
| * <p></p> |
| * @displayName Alert Escalation |
| * @category Algorithmic |
| * @tags time, filter |
| * @since 0.3.2 |
| */ |
| @OperatorAnnotation(partitionable=false) |
| public class AlertEscalationOperator extends BaseOperator |
| { |
| protected long lastAlertTimeStamp = -1; |
| protected long inAlertSince = -1; |
| protected long lastTupleTimeStamp = -1; |
| protected long timeout = 5000; // 5 seconds |
| protected long alertInterval = 0; |
| protected boolean activated = true; |
| |
| /** |
| * This is the input port which receives tuples. |
| */ |
| @InputPortFieldAnnotation(optional = false) |
| public final transient DefaultInputPort<Object> in = new DefaultInputPort<Object>() |
| { |
| @Override |
| public void process(Object tuple) |
| { |
| processTuple(tuple); |
| } |
| |
| }; |
| |
| /** |
| * This is the output port which emits a tuple when the alert criteria is met. |
| */ |
| @OutputPortFieldAnnotation(optional = false) |
| public final transient DefaultOutputPort<Object> alert = new DefaultOutputPort<Object>(); |
| |
| public void processTuple(Object tuple) |
| { |
| long now = System.currentTimeMillis(); |
| if (inAlertSince < 0) { |
| inAlertSince = now; |
| } |
| lastTupleTimeStamp = now; |
| if (activated && (lastAlertTimeStamp < 0 || lastAlertTimeStamp + alertInterval < now)) { |
| alert.emit(tuple); |
| lastAlertTimeStamp = now; |
| } |
| |
| } |
| |
| public long getTimeout() |
| { |
| return timeout; |
| } |
| |
| public void setTimeout(long timeout) |
| { |
| this.timeout = timeout; |
| } |
| |
| public long getAlertInterval() |
| { |
| return alertInterval; |
| } |
| |
| public void setAlertInterval(long alertInterval) |
| { |
| this.alertInterval = alertInterval; |
| } |
| |
| public boolean isActivated() |
| { |
| return activated; |
| } |
| |
| public void setActivated(boolean activated) |
| { |
| this.activated = activated; |
| } |
| |
| @Override |
| public void endWindow() |
| { |
| checkTimeout(); |
| } |
| |
| protected void checkTimeout() |
| { |
| if (System.currentTimeMillis() - lastTupleTimeStamp > timeout) { |
| inAlertSince = -1; |
| lastAlertTimeStamp = -1; |
| } |
| } |
| |
| @Override |
| public void setup(OperatorContext context) |
| { |
| if(context != null) { |
| context.getAttributes().put(OperatorContext.AUTO_RECORD, true); |
| } |
| } |
| |
| } |
